Index of /geminiatari/FILES/GRAPHICS/UTILITY/RAYMOVI2

      Name                    Last modified       Size  Description

[DIR] Parent Directory 24-Sep-2006 15:36 - [TXT] BLASTRAM.C 21-Dec-1988 05:38 4k [TXT] BLASTRAM.LNK 21-Dec-1988 05:39 1k [TXT] COLORS.H 21-Dec-1988 05:39 2k [TXT] EXTERN.H 21-Dec-1988 05:39 1k [TXT] FILE.C 21-Dec-1988 05:39 2k [TXT] FIND.C 21-Dec-1988 05:39 3k [TXT] MAIN.C 21-Dec-1988 05:39 11k [TXT] MAKEFILE 21-Dec-1988 05:39 1k [TXT] MOVIE.C 21-Dec-1988 05:39 2k [TXT] PEARLS 21-Dec-1988 05:39 1k [TXT] RAYMOVI.DOK 21-Dec-1988 05:39 11k [TXT] RAYMOVI.LNK 21-Dec-1988 05:39 1k [   ] READ_ME 21-Dec-1988 05:39 1k [TXT] RTD.H 21-Dec-1988 05:39 1k [TXT] SHADE.C 21-Dec-1988 05:39 7k [TXT] STYLE.H 21-Dec-1988 05:39 1k [TXT] SUPPORT.C 21-Dec-1988 05:39 4k [TXT] WNDOWS.C 21-Dec-1988 05:39 4k

			RAYMOVI.PRG

   RAYMOVI.PRG renders 3-dimensional scenes in a world of reflective and 
refractive spheres, using ray tracing techniques. Animated sequences of 
frames can be generated, showing reflective balls linked and bouncing in 
a gravitational field. They resemble a string of bouncing pearls.

   RAYMOVI.PRG runs only on a color ST in low resolution. 1 Meg is required 
to generate images with resolutions greater than one ray per pixel or for 
replay of movies from RAM. Operation with only 512K is possible, but will 
produce slightly aliased pictures (one ray per pixel) which can only be 
displayed statically, slowly from floppy, or from hard disk (if you have 
a disk blaster program).

	    --------------------------------------------------

   The files in RAYMOV2S.ARC, the source arc, are:

C Sources:  	BLASTRAM.C, MAIN.C, WNDOWS.C, FILE.C, MOVIE.C, SHADE.C, 
		FIND.C, SUPPORT.C
Include files:	RTD.H, STYLE.H, COLORS.H, EXTERN.H
Pgm Generation: MAKEFILE, BLASTRAM.LNK, RAYMOVI.LNK
RAYMOVI.DOK	documentation
PEARLS		the numeric description of an interesting scene

   RAYMOVI was last compiled with ALCYON. The MAKEFILE and *.LNK are 
(therefore) pretty crufty. Use them accordingly.

   RAYMOVI requires an 8K stack. Modify your copy of gemstart.s (or
whatever defines your stack size) appropriately.


	Allen King	aking  pebbles.bbn.com  ucbvax
	30 Gibson St	1-617-449-3359 evenings	
	Needham Ma.	
	02192